How should papaya be stored?

Once ripe, it will quickly turn to mush if not properly stored. Leave the skin on while the fruit ripens. Ripe papaya should be refrigerated to slow down the ripening process; whole fruit should keep in a plastic bag for about a week. To freeze, pack cut papaya in rigid containers or heavy-duty plastic freezer bags.

How many days papaya can be stored in fridge?

Ripe papayas keep good quality for about 5 to 7 days if refrigerated, half of that if you leave them on the counter. Cut papaya lasts for about 3 to 4 days is you keep it in a sealed container in the fridge.

What is the best way to freeze papaya?

To freeze, pack cut papaya in rigid containers or heavy-duty plastic freezer bags. Cover with a 30 percent sugar solution (4 cups water to 2 cups sugar) and freeze for up to 10 months. The thawed fruit will be soft and best in a partially thawed state for fresh applications.

How do you freeze papaya chunks?

Slice each half of the papaya in slices. Cut the papaya slices into cubes. Place the cubed fresh papaya on a cookie sheet and place in the freezer until frozen. Place the frozen cubes of papaya into zip lock bags
